Output fe82d7bba1195549623792eb75e2c6bbbc85c720e24f287b0a03cf47f05933d4:0

value
360410
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bc44e3886c0ae71a23e17e22a5f899e7498bf449 OP_EQUAL
address
3JrVV5vLH9XJB4ytpsazHA3uXhNoqXAWzN
transaction
fe82d7bba1195549623792eb75e2c6bbbc85c720e24f287b0a03cf47f05933d4
confirmations
159999
spent
true